Approach Channel -
Length of Outer Channel : 5.2.kms -
Length of Inner Channel : 2.3 kms -
Width of Channel : 250 m -
Depth : 14.4 m to 13.1 m below chart datum -
Turning Basins : 2 nos. of 480 m diameter -
Tidal Range : Springs- 2.3 m/ Neaps-1.0m |

Navigational Aids The approach channel of Mormugao Port is marked by lighted buoys in addition to other navigational aids prescribed in the Indian Naval Hydrographic Chart nos. 2020, 2022 & 2078 and B.A. Chart Nos. 492, 1509. One Radio Beacon 'RACON' works round-the-clock in all weathers at Aguada Light House displaying two dashes and one dot (--.) on the ships radar in X-band. |

Communications -
Signal station situated on the north-west of the Mormugao Headland functions round-the-clock with telephone service and VHF channel 16, 14, 12, 11 & 10 having the call sign "GOA PORT". -

Pilotage Pilotage is compulsory for inward and outward movement of ships and movement between berths and mooring within the harbour. Pilotage service is provided round-the-clock with prior advise to the Harbour Master through agents. During monsoon season, pilotage is restricted to day light hours only. | |  | |

Tugs -
Two VST Fire Fighting Tugs of 45 T Bollard pull -
One ASD Tug of 45 T Bollard pull -
One VST Fire Fighting Tug of 30 T Bollard pull -
Flotilla -
Four Launches for line handling, pilotage, survey, etc. -
One Self propelled water barge of 200 tonnes capacity -
One Dumb barge capable of handling mooring and channel buoys, supplying 100 tonnes fresh water and receiving 50 cu.m.slops. -
One security launch for patrolling. |
